Frequency-Hopping (FH) is a novel spread spectrum communication technique,which develops very fast in military field due to its LPI/LPD (Low Probability of Intercept / Detection) properties and immunity against interferences,The extensive application of HF (high frequency) frequency-hopping radios in military has greatly enhanced the ability of military equipments against jamming and interception and brought up a new austere challenge for communication countermeasures. So researching the surveillance,interception and classification methods for FH signals has been a difficult and pressing task in communication countermeasure fields.In recent years,the three hot-points of Modern Signal Processing theory - Spectrum Estimation,Higher Order Cumulants,Time-Frequency Analysis have become more and more mature and greatly promoted the research work for communication countermeasure techniques.Nowadays,the research of new surveillance and interception algorithms for FH signals using modern signals processing technique has become a hot topic since the conventional communication countermeasure techniques don't work any more. FH signals are time-variant and non-stationary signals,while time-frequency analysis is a powerful tool to analyze this kind of signals. So how to deal with FH signals using time-frequency analysis technique is a important aspect in the research fields of FH surveillance algorithms. In this paper we will do some efforts in this field.Chapter 1 introduces the extensive application of HF/VHF communication and HF/VHF radios in military field,and points out the significance for promoting the research work of FH communication countermeasure using modern signal processing techniques,especially time-frequency analysis.Chapter 2 introduces the theory of frequency-hopping and OMSK,at the same time gives out a FH-GMSK radio model in High Frequency band under the MATLAB simulink environment.Chapter 3 respectively proposes the parameter blind estimation algorithms for high-speed-hop and low-speed-hop FH signals based on Smoothed Pseudo WVD (SPWVD) . Furthermore,the simulation results are given to demonstrate the algorithms performance.Chapter 4 gives out the blind detection algorithm of unknown FH signal using Multi-Hop Autocorrelation technique and blind signal separation algorithm using Joint Approximate Diagonalisation of Eigen-matrices (JADE) technique. Some elementary simulation results are also presented here.
